NCS is seeking a highly capable, hardworking Service Coordinator / Dispatcher. The primary function of the Service Coordinator is to interface with the client to prioritize and schedule technicians in an effective manner. It is important that Client requests are entered as tickets and assigned to technicians on a priority(urgency) basis, so no client requests are lost, and each technician knows their schedule.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:
- Schedule and dispatch IT Technicians according to customer requests, and / or needs by telephone or email.
- Relay tickets, messages, and information to or from IT Techs or supervisors using the telephone or computer
- Confer with customers, Supervisor and / or Leadership to address questions, problems, and requests for service.
- Prepare daily work and tech schedules
- Track equipment daily and ensure that all equipment has arrived prior to install
- Record and maintain files and records of customer requests, inventory, and other dispatch information.
- Assign Work orders to technicians with appropriate skill levels.
- Monitor personnel availability and vehicle location to coordinate service and schedules.
- Provide information to internal teams by telephone, in written form, e-mail, or in person.
- Use computers and computer software (such as Word, Excel) to enter, process, and retrieve data.
- Communicate with people outside the organization; represent the organization to customers, the public, and other external sources in person, in writing, by telephone or e-mail.
